资源简介:
No single approach for adequately monitoring large populations and their environments for the emergence of novel pathogens exists. Recent developments in high-throughput sequencing offer the ability to rapidly identify nucleic acids from various organisms in clinical and environmental samples. Sewage systems are recognized as an important source of human pathogens, especially in crowed settings with poor infrastructure. Temporal metagenomic analysis are being applied to sewage samples from the Kibera informal settlement in Nairobi (Kenya) and compared to pathogens identified through an ongoing GDD-Kenya population-based infectious disease surveillance program. Comparison of disease trends and corresponding pathogens in sewage from this community will demonstrate the ability of this approach to detect potential outbreaks of disease and to develop corresponding intervention and prevention strategies.
